A water distribution system is the network of pipes, pumps, valves, storage tanks, and controls that transports clean water from its source or storage facility to consumers. It also manages the removal and transport of wastewater to treatment facilities.
Table of Contents
In its simplest form, a distribution system performs three essential functions:
- Moves water from a source (wells, reservoirs, rivers, lakes, or treatment plants)
- Stores water to maintain pressure and supply during peak demand
- Safely conveys wastewater away for treatment

What are the main types of water distribution system designs?
Civil engineers typically design one of four standard system layouts:
- Dead-End or Tree System: These systems feature a branding layout that resembles a tree and tend to have lower installation costs, but they are prone to issues, for example, stagnation or pressure variations.
- Radial System: Water supply comes from a central point. A radial system works well for commercial or industrial districts.
- Gridiron System: An interconnected grid of pipes that provides numerous flow paths and maintains consistent pressure.
- Ring or Circular System: Looped configurations enhance reliability and are common in cities with ring-road street networks.
Which system is preferred for new developments?
The best choice depends on factors such as population density, terrain, existing infrastructure, cost constraints, and long-term growth projections.
In most modern developments, developers choose gridiron systems for several reasons, including:
- Continuous water circulation
- More uniform pressure
- Section isolation
- Multiple pathways

What are the most common challenges affecting water distribution systems today?
Communities across the country face several infrastructure challenges:
- Aging infrastructure nearing or past its 50 to 100-year lifespan
- Water loss from leaks
- Pressure fluctuations from system design or elevation changes
- Population growth places a higher demand on aging systems
- Complying with laws and regulations
How often should systems be monitored or inspected?
Water systems require constant monitoring and routine maintenance. Experts recommend:
- Routine system monitoring daily or weekly, depending on system size
- Comprehensive condition assessments every 3 to 5 years
- Storage tank inspections every 3 to 5 years
- Valve exercises annually, where feasible
